Default RRM intake installed today (PICS)

Very easy install like 15 minutes. This intake sounds great especially at high RPMs. Car feels smooth and responsive. Well worth the money and has the ideal sound i want. Here are the pics.

oh btw, i wanted to add something to this

you will all note that the intake utilizes an adapter. unlike other who just slapped a cone to the end (DIY version), or companies that just use a coupler to clamp onto the maf housing, the adapter serves 2 purposes.

RRM wanted to use a larger filter, something to draw in more air. imagine the adapter as a funnel. i'm sure most of you tried the funnel in college. i know i have. as you know, as the circumference of the funnel gets smaller, the liquid moves faster, and in essence gets sucked in faster than say if it was just a straight tube. the adapter does the same thing for air. allows more air in, and slams it into the motor faster in larger amounts.

just something to consider

Its cool bro you migh want to add as i want to add that my gas mileage has drastically improved. Those of you here that know who i am I think the first here on this site to have the gencoupe know I am very truthful. To give you an example of what i mean. When I fill up my range always says about 256 miles. i also reset my trip to see how accurate the range is. Well its pretty damn accurate within a few miles of the range. I always check my trip when my range gets to 200 miles left. Well with the intake when I filled up it says 256 like always and today when I checked the range when I had 200 miles left the trip said I had already done 80 miles. To simplify this the intake has defenitely improved my gas mileage+performance. my MPG is averaging 21-22 where as before it was 17.5-18.5 mpg. Anyone else who has done this or will do this should tell you the same. And when I put the 7ism exhaust i noticed no difference in MPG thats how I know its the intake. -sigh- (damn that was a lot of typing) if theres any other questions let me know.
